In the world of poultry production, hatchery biosecurity is of utmost importance. Biosecurity measures are put in place to prevent the introduction and spread of pathogens that can cause diseases in poultry flocks. A well-managed hatchery biosecurity program is essential to protect the health of the birds and ensure the success of the operation.
hatchery biosecurity involves a set of practices and protocols that are implemented to minimize the risk of disease transmission within the hatchery facility. By implementing biosecurity measures, hatcheries can reduce the chances of pathogens being introduced into the flock, as well as prevent the spread of diseases from one flock to another.
One of the key components of hatchery biosecurity is controlling access to the facility. Hatcheries should have designated entry points for staff, visitors, and vehicles, with strict protocols in place for biosecurity screening. All individuals entering the hatchery should adhere to strict hygiene practices, such as washing hands, changing footwear, and wearing protective clothing. Visitors should be restricted to essential personnel only, and all staff should receive training on biosecurity protocols.
Another important aspect of hatchery biosecurity is facility design and layout. Hatcheries should be designed in a way that facilitates efficient cleaning and disinfection, with separate areas for different stages of production. Proper ventilation and air filtration systems should be in place to reduce the risk of airborne pathogens spreading within the facility. Equipment and materials used in the hatchery should be regularly cleaned and disinfected to prevent the buildup and spread of pathogens.
Proper sanitation practices are also crucial in maintaining hatchery biosecurity. Hatcheries should have strict cleaning and disinfection protocols in place, with regular monitoring and evaluation of sanitation practices. All equipment, surfaces, and materials should be cleaned and disinfected regularly to prevent the spread of pathogens. Biosecurity measures should also include proper waste management practices to reduce the risk of contamination.
In addition to physical measures, hatchery biosecurity also involves the implementation of health monitoring programs. Hatcheries should have regular health checks and diagnostic testing of birds to detect and prevent the spread of diseases. Early detection of pathogens is key to preventing outbreaks and minimizing the impact on the flock. Vaccination programs should also be implemented to protect birds against common diseases.
Biosecurity also includes the implementation of pest and predator control measures. Pests such as rodents and insects can introduce pathogens into the facility, so hatcheries should have strict pest control protocols in place. The surrounding environment should also be managed to prevent the entry of wild birds and other predators that can pose a risk to the flock.
Training and education are essential components of hatchery biosecurity. All staff should receive thorough training on biosecurity protocols and best practices to ensure compliance. Regular training sessions and refresher courses should be provided to keep staff up to date on the latest biosecurity measures. Communication and collaboration between all stakeholders in the poultry industry are also important to ensure a coordinated approach to biosecurity.
